Rain hit the city in silver streaks, turning the streets below into blurred reflections of headlights and neon signs. Everything outside the windshield looked cold, fast, and temporary — the kind of night where bad decisions felt easier to make. My car chose that exact moment to die. “Come on,” I muttered, twisting the key again. The engine clicked once. Then nothing. A hollow laugh escaped me as I leaned back against the seat, staring at the concrete ceiling of the underground garage beneath my apartment building. Perfect. Midnight, pouring rain, phone nearly dead, and now stranded beside a car that sounded like it had given up on life completely. I tried the ignition one more time. Click. Nothing. That’s when I heard it. Low. Loud. Violent. An engine growled through the garage like distant thunder before sharp white headlights swept across the concrete pillars. A matte black Nissan GTR rolled down the ramp slowly, the sound of it deep enough to vibrate through my chest.
